Asif Yusuf: Candidate profile
Bio
Name: Asif Yusuf
City: Oak Brook
Office sought: Village Trustee
Age: 56
Family: married to Azra Yusuf, 31 years; 4 children Zain 29, Farah 25, Neha 23, and Ali 19
Occupation: Real estate and farming
Education: Bachelor's degree Accounting and economics, additional coursework for professional licenses
Civic Involvement: volunteer at Brook Forest School, former member of the Oak Brook Civic Association Board. Former member Oak Brook Autumnfest Committee
Previous elected offices: none
First elected 2003, served 03-07, 2011-19 seeking re-election

How would you describe the condition of your community's budget, and what are the most important specific actions the town should take to assure providing the level of services people want?
Our village budget is in decent shape each year our cash reserves have increased despite undertaking substantial improvements in our village infrastructure. We must stay vigilant and examine every cash outlay to ensure it is cost effective. It is easy to tax your way out of a problem. But to me that is a last resort, not a first choice.
